Introduction to Industrial Steam Turbines
Industrial steam turbines have been the backbone of mechanical drive and power generation across countless industries for over a century. These remarkable machines convert the thermal energy stored in high-pressure steam into rotational mechanical energy, which can then drive generators, compressors, pumps, and other rotating equipment. The fundamental operating principle remains elegantly simple: steam expands through stationary nozzles, accelerating to high velocity before striking moving blades mounted on a rotor, causing the rotor to spin. What has changed dramatically over the decades, however, is the sophistication of blade design, material science, and control systems that allow modern units to achieve thermal efficiencies exceeding 40 percent in combined-cycle configurations. Global Market Trends and Growth Drivers for Steam Turbines
The worldwide demand for steam turbines continues to expand at a steady pace, with analysts projecting a compound annual growth rate of roughly 3 to 4 percent through the end of this decade. Several powerful tailwinds are driving this growth, chief among them being the construction of new biomass and waste-to-energy plants, the expansion of concentrated solar power installations, and the ongoing modernization of aging coal-fired and nuclear power stations. In emerging economies, rapid industrialization and urbanization are fueling the need for additional electricity generation capacity, which in turn drives orders for both new steam turbines and replacement units for existing facilities. At the same time, the push toward decarbonization is prompting many power producers to retrofit their existing plants with more efficient turbine technology, thereby reducing carbon dioxide emissions per megawatt-hour generated. Another notable trend is the increasing adoption of steam turbines in industrial cogeneration systems, where a single fuel source produces both electricity and useful thermal energy for manufacturing processes. This combined heat and power approach can achieve overall fuel efficiencies of 70 to 90 percent, making it an attractive option for energy-intensive sectors such as chemicals, refining, food processing, and pulp and paper. Furthermore, the integration of steam turbines with renewable energy sources, particularly concentrated solar power and biomass, is opening new avenues for sustainable electricity generation that can operate around the clock. Applications in Power Generation, Petrochemicals, and Other Industries
The versatility of the industrial steam turbine is nowhere more apparent than in the diverse range of industries that depend on this technology for their core operations. In the power generation sector, steam turbines serve as the prime movers in a wide variety of plant types, including coal-fired thermal power stations, combined-cycle gas turbine plants, biomass-fired facilities, geothermal installations, and concentrated solar power plants. For electric steam power plant applications, the turbine is typically coupled to a generator that feeds electricity into the grid or supplies on-site consumption, with unit sizes ranging from a few megawatts in distributed generation schemes to several hundred megawatts in central station plants. The petrochemical industry uses power plant turbines extensively to drive large centrifugal compressors in processes such as ethylene production, ammonia synthesis, and refinery hydrocracking, where the turbine's ability to operate at variable speeds provides precise control over process gas flows and pressures. Refineries and chemical plants also rely on steam turbines for mechanical drive services on boiler feedwater pumps, cooling water pumps, and induced draft fans, often extracting steam at intermediate pressures for process heating and steam tracing. Beyond these flagship applications, industrial steam turbines find widespread use in the sugar industry for cane milling and cogeneration, in the pulp and paper sector for black liquor recovery boilers and mechanical drives, in steel plants for blast furnace blowers and waste heat recovery, and in district heating networks where extraction-condensing turbines provide both electricity and hot water for urban heating.
